With rapidly evolving technological advancements, our environment is witnessing a transformation in how we engage and manage essential aspects of our lives. One such innovative development is the emergence of Mobile Driver’s Licenses (mDLs), which have the potential to significantly alter the way we verify our identity. mDLs, essentially digital replicas of traditional driver's licenses stored on smartphones, offer a reliable and efficient solution for authentication.
In addition, mDLs can enhance various operations by eliminating the need for physical cards. This can lead to increased efficiency and a seamless user experience.
- However, there are also issues that need to be addressed before mDLs can become ubiquitous. These include information protection concerns, the requirement of robust infrastructure to support mDL implementation, and guaranteeing reach to all individuals.
Finally, the opportunities presented by mDLs are significant. By overcoming the current challenges and encouraging cooperation between stakeholders, we can unlock the advantages of mDLs and pave the way for a more efficient future of identity management.

Retailer Training Tools: Leveraging AI to Combat copyright IDs
Retailers deal with a growing problem from copyright identification documents. These fake IDs present substantial threat to businesses, allowing underage individuals to purchase age-limited items and potentially contributing to other illegal activities. To combat this rising problem, retailers are turning AI-powered training tools to strengthen their ability to detect copyright IDs.
These innovative tools leverage machine learning algorithms to analyze ID documents for tiny inconsistencies. By educating employees on how to interpret the findings of these AI-driven systems, retailers can vastly reduce the risk of accepting copyright IDs.
AI-powered training tools offer several strengths. They can analyze a large volume of ID documents quickly, reducing manual mistakes. Moreover, these tools evolve over time as they interact with new data, improving their accuracy and effectiveness.
Ultimately, AI-powered training tools equip retailers to combat the growing threat of copyright IDs, creating a safer and more secure environment for both businesses and consumers. By investing in these innovative solutions, retailers can take get more info a proactive measure towards protecting themselves from fraud and ensuring the integrity of their operations.
